The average train between Gallarate and Tirano takes 4h 38m and the fastest train takes 3h 45m. The train service runs several times per day from Gallarate to Tirano.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run 4 times a day between Gallarate and Tirano. The earliest departure is at 8:52 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Gallarate is at 10:07 PM which arrives into Tirano at 8:54 AM. All services require a transfer at Rho Fiera Milano and take an average of 4h 38m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

The distance between Gallarate and Tirano is 123.4 km. The road distance is 194 km.
Trenord operates a train from Milano Centrale to Tirano hourly. Tickets cost €10–13 and the journey takes 2h 33m.
